The Blades are putting together a number of fan working groups following the appointment of Richard Batho as Supporters' Communications Manager.

These groups are already taking shape, thanks to a number of supporters kindly volunteering their time to join one of the groups.

If any supporters who have not been in touch yet would like email Richard to let him know they wish to be involved, please do at richard.batho@sufc.co.uk

The working groups are under four headings
- Retail issues looking at all aspects of Blades retail activities
- Ticketing, working with the club on all aspects of the ticketing issues
- Matchday experience
- Communications (web site/programme)

The initial aims are
- To establish forums for supporters to communicate directly with the club in a structured manner
- To help the club better understand the issues that most affect and concern our fans
- To give the club an opportunity to explain the thinking behind key decisions
- To enable fans to play a key role in helping the club achieve success off the pitch

The long term aims are
- To enhance the relationship between United and our supporters
- To help ensure fans feel their loyalty is valued by United
- To help improve United for the benefit of all supporters
